Describe the arrangement of iron filings sprinkled around a straight current-carrying wire.

(N/A) When a straight current-carrying wire is passed through a cardboard and iron filings are sprinkled on it,the filings align themselves in concentric circles around the wire.
This phenomenon occurs because the current flowing through the wire generates a magnetic field in the space surrounding it.
The magnetic field lines are circular in nature,with the wire as the center.
The iron filings act as tiny magnets and experience a torque in the presence of this magnetic field,causing them to align along the field lines,thereby mapping the circular magnetic field pattern.
